Hey...so right now my friend just got a set of 06 g35 sedan rims. He has an 03 coupe. We put the back ones on...but when we tried to put the 2 front ones. they dont fit. There is an extra bolt sticking out and it is getting in the way of the rim. Do 06 sedan rims even fit on an 03 coupe...

not sure what u mean by that. So would the sedan rims fit on the coupe? The back ones fit, so we took one from the back and tried to put it in the front, but it didnt work either.
Coupe front rims have a clearance hole to fit around the bolt, the rears do not. This keeps you from putting coupe rears onto the front hubs. Since sedan wheels are non-staggered, there is no need for them to prevent people from mixing up the rims.......therefore, no clearance hole. Take out the bolt on the front, and all the sedan rims should fit.
